This dyno is obviously fake. Somebody was having fun with Photoshop. There's this little equation. It goes like this:
HP = (TQ x RPM)/5252
This is why the graphs (if they are set in the same scale) intersect at 5252, b/c that is where hp = tq. Have a little fun plugging in some of the various points of this "supposed" dyno graph. See if they match up.

horsepower is a calculated number based on torque and rpm. the equation is (torque x rpm)/5252. when rpm's are 5252, mathematically, it cancels with the 5252 in the bottom of the equation and you get torque=hp. The equation is derived based on the definition of hp and torque.
